Iraq accepts first Lockheed Martin F-16 aircraft

Lockheed Martin delivered the first of 36 F-16 Block 52 aircraft to the Iraqi Air Force. Lockheed Martin is producing the F-16s under a contract from the U.S. Department of Defense. The F-16s are being built in a configuration tailored to meet the specific requirements of the Iraqi Air Force, and the contract includes mission equipment and a support package provided by Lockheed Martin and other U.S. and international contractors.
